我在 Java 桌面项目中使用 hazelcast,在 1 到 6 个客户端之间实时同步共享数据。我存储了一张包含大约 200 个条目的地图,以及相应的状态(空闲/忙碌),这样两个客户端就不能同时预订同一个项目。
由于客户端硬件不是同质的,为了优化性能,我将最慢的成员配置为lite members。这似乎可以缩短响应时间。
但是,我注意到如果我将所有成员都设置为精简成员(例如,没有存储空间),那么共享地图似乎无论如何都可以正常工作。所以我的问题是:仅由 lite 成员组成的 hazelcast 集群的含义是什么?